WWI 185th Infantry Battalion "Cape Breton Highlanders" Cap Badge - Pickled copper, unmarked but known to have been by Hemsley due to the voided areas on either side of the stem of the maple leaf, 54 mm x 64.5 mm, intact lugs and pin, light contact, extremely fine.
Footnote: The Battalion was raised in Cape Breton under the authority of G.O. 69, July 15, 1915 and had its mobilization headquarters at Broughton, Cape Breton. The Battalion sailed on October 12, 1916 from Halifax, Nova Scotia aboard the S.S. Olympic, under the command of Lieutenant-Colonel F.P. Day, arriving in Liverpool, England on the 18th.
